Gardener preparing equipment at start of work Overview: This Health and Safety Policy sets out the approach and standards adopted by our gardening services in Vauxhall and nearby service areas. It applies to all employees, contractors and temporary staff engaged in gardening, landscaping and garden maintenance work. The purpose of this policy is to minimise risk, protect people and property, and ensure that every gardening operation is planned and executed with safety as the top priority. Our garden maintenance teams and Vauxhall gardening services are required to follow these procedures at every site.

Management is committed to providing the resources, training and supervision necessary to implement a safe working environment. Responsibilities are clearly defined: managers must ensure risk assessments are current and available, supervisors must ensure safe systems are followed on-site, and operatives must work safely and report hazards. We use a hierarchy of controls to reduce hazards: elimination, substitution, engineering controls, administrative actions and personal protective equipment.

Supervisor reviewing risk assessment on site Risk assessment and planning: Every job undertaken by our Vauxhall garden maintenance teams begins with a task-specific risk assessment. These assessments consider site access, overhead and underground services, boundary conditions, weather, and the presence of public or private property. Plans identify required permits, necessary protective measures and any exclusions needed to keep the public safe. Planned, documented and reviewed risk assessments ensure our gardening contractors in Vauxhall can deliver services with predictable safety outcomes.

Training, competence and supervision

Employees receive induction training and role-specific instruction to ensure competence in horticultural tasks, powered tool operation and manual handling. Continuous development is promoted through toolbox talks, refresher sessions and on-site coaching. Supervisors carry out competency checks and ensure that new or unfamiliar tasks are undertaken only under proper supervision, maintaining a culture where safety concerns can be raised without fear.

Personal protective equipment (PPE) and equipment safety

Proper PPE is issued and maintained for all activities — including gloves, eye and ear protection, high-visibility clothing and sturdy footwear. All machinery and powered equipment used by our gardening company Vauxhall teams are subject to pre-use checks, routine maintenance and safe storage policies. Equipment that is defective is removed from service until repaired. Fuel, sharp implements and electrical gear are handled according to manufacturer guidance and internal safe-work procedures.

Working methods address common hazards such as slips, trips and falls, manual handling, working at height (for tree or hedge work), and control of hazardous substances. Our garden services Vauxhall operatives follow safe-lifting techniques, use mechanical aids where practicable, and implement exclusion zones during high-risk activities. Clear signage and barriers are deployed to protect workers and the public.

Environmental considerations and hazardous materials are managed responsibly. Pesticides, fertilizers and other chemicals are stored in labelled, secure containers and used in accordance with COSHH principles and manufacturer instructions. Waste green material is segregated and disposed of by licensed routes or composted where appropriate, reducing environmental impact and eliminating hazards associated with accumulation on site.

First aid kit and emergency response on a gardening site Emergency procedures and incident management are defined for every worksite. First aid provision, access to trained responders and clear communication channels are maintained. Incidents, near misses and unsafe conditions must be reported immediately and are investigated to identify root causes and corrective actions. Prompt reporting and corrective measures help prevent recurrence and support continuous improvement across our gardening services in the local service area.

Team discussing safety and site monitoring Monitoring, review and continuous improvement: We audit safety performance through regular site inspections, compliance checks and management reviews. Performance indicators include training completion, incident frequency, and audit findings. Policies are reviewed periodically and updated to reflect changes in equipment, methods or regulations. All staff are encouraged to contribute suggestions to improve safety procedures and to remain vigilant at all times when delivering horticultural and landscaping services.
